본문 바로가기
javascript+node.js

10/24 팀 과제 1

by 마루청 2023. 10. 24.
728x90

내일배움캠프 오늘 학습 내용

 

  • 팀과제 발제 : 개인과제 영화 리스트 만드는 것에서 리뷰 작성
  • 심화 과정 수업 : JS 심화 수업(JS 1주차 2주차의 심화 내용 강의를 진행하였다.)
  • git 사용 수업 : git 사용법 숙지

 

 

팀과제

 

영화 리스트에서 각 영화를 클릭하면 세부 목록을 띄우는 방식으로 구현하고, 영화의 리뷰를 작성하여 등록할 수 있도록 한다. 이번 과제에서는 DB를 사용하지 않고 localstorage를 사용한다. 이번 과제에서는 새로운 API를 사용하여 영화의 정렬 또한 진행하기로 하였다.

 

 

Git 사용법

 

Git은 분산형 저장소로 프로그램의 버전 관리를 쉽게 할 수 있다는 것이 장점이다. 팀 단위의 프로젝트를 할 때도 각자의 local에서 원격으로 구현할 수 있도록 도와주기도 한다. Git을 생성해 각 branch를 나누고 수정한 내용을 commit하여 branch에 push하게 된다. 최종 수정된 내용은 merge를 이용하여 main에 합치게 된다. pull로 팀원들이 한 내용을 가져와 확인해 볼 수도 있을 것이다. 또, main에 바로 옮겨 충돌되거나 오류가 날 수 있는 코드, 너무 커다란 프로젝트를 진행해 main까지 오래 걸릴 때에는 main에  바로 합치지 말고 develop과 같은 branch를 활용하여 미리 테스트를 합쳐 진행해보고 합치는 것이 더욱 안전하다. 비밀키 등 밝히면 안되는 특정 환경정보는 .gitignore를 사용하여 git에 올리지 말고 사용한다.

VSCode로 터미널에서 git을 생성해 레포지토리로 사용할 수도 있고, github 어플리케이션을 다운로드 받아 사용할 수도 있다. 

 

 

728x90

'javascript+node.js' 카테고리의 다른 글

10/26 팀 과제 3  (0) 2023.10.26
10/25 팀 과제 2  (1) 2023.10.25
10/23 개인과제 & web 강의 2  (0) 2023.10.23
10/20 HTML & 개인 과제1  (0) 2023.10.20
10/19 Javascript 문법 6, 개인과제 1  (0) 2023.10.19

댓글